Guide

Email Verification API And Automation: The Complete Guide

By Unlimited Verifier Team ·

Illustration outlining email verification API and automation

Summary

Email Verification API And Automation explained for Marketers, email list owners, agencies, and SaaS companies who need to clean large email databases for deliverability and compliance.: a focused, practical guide with a real worked example.

Streamlining Deliverability and Compliance: The Power of Email Verification API and Automation

In today's digital landscape, maintaining a healthy email list is paramount for effective marketing, robust sales operations, and seamless customer communication. For marketers, list owners, agencies, and SaaS companies grappling with large volumes of email data, the challenge of ensuring deliverability and compliance can be daunting. Manual verification is not only time-consuming but also prone to errors, leading to bounced emails, damaged sender reputation, and potential legal repercussions. This is where the synergy of an email verification API and automation emerges as a transformative solution.

By integrating an API into your existing workflows, you unlock the potential for real-time, bulk, and automated email validation. This pillar article will delve deep into the multifaceted world of email verification APIs and automation, exploring how they can revolutionize your email management strategies. We'll cover everything from the fundamental concepts to advanced integration techniques, empowering you to achieve higher deliverability rates, maintain pristine list hygiene, and ensure stringent compliance.

Understanding the Core: What is Email Verification?

Before diving into APIs and automation, it's crucial to grasp the essence of what is email verification. At its heart, email verification is the process of validating email addresses to ensure they are legitimate, active, and can receive emails. This involves a series of checks to identify and remove invalid, non-existent, or risky email addresses from your database.

These checks typically include:

The goal is to maintain a clean list of valid email addresses, which directly impacts your sender reputation and the effectiveness of your email campaigns.

The Limitations of Manual Verification

For smaller lists, manual checks might seem feasible. However, as your email database grows, this approach quickly becomes untenable. Imagine having thousands or even millions of email addresses to check. The sheer volume of data makes manual verification:

This is where the need for more robust solutions, like an api for email verification, becomes apparent.

Introducing the Email Verification API: Your Gateway to Automation

An email verification API acts as an intermediary, allowing your applications or systems to programmatically interact with an email verification service. Instead of manually uploading lists or using a web interface, you can send individual email addresses or batches of emails directly to the API for validation. The API then returns the verification results, which you can then use to update your database, segment your lists, or trigger other automated actions.

The advantages of using an email verification API are numerous:

How Does an Email Verification API Work?

The technical implementation of an email verification API typically involves sending HTTP requests to specific endpoints provided by the verification service. These requests contain the email address or a list of email addresses to be verified. The API then processes these requests and returns a response, usually in a structured format like JSON, containing the verification status and other relevant details for each email.

A common workflow might look like this:

  1. Application Gathers Email Data: Your application (e.g., a web form, a CRM system) collects an email address.
  2. API Request Initiated: The application sends the email address to the email verification API.
  3. API Performs Validation: The email verification service processes the request, performing various checks (syntax, domain, MX records, etc.).
  4. API Returns Results: The API sends back a response indicating whether the email is valid, invalid, risky, or a catch-all.
  5. Application Acts on Results: Your application uses this information. For instance, it might:
    • Prevent an invalid email from being submitted.
    • Flag a risky email for further review.
    • Update a contact record in your CRM.
    • Add valid emails to a marketing campaign list.

For businesses dealing with existing large datasets, the API is invaluable for bulk verification. You can send entire lists of email addresses for processing, and the API will return the status of each one, allowing you to clean your database efficiently. This is a core function for maintaining good email verification compliance and hygiene.

Harnessing Automation: Beyond Basic API Integration

While an API provides the foundational capability for programmatic verification, true power is unlocked when combined with automation. Automation allows you to create intelligent workflows that trigger verification processes and act upon the results without human intervention.

Here are key areas where email verification automation shines:

1. Real-time Verification at Point of Entry

Integrate your email verification API with your website's sign-up forms, lead generation forms, or checkout pages. As a user enters their email address, the API can instantly validate it.

Framework for Real-time Verification:

  1. Form Submission: User submits a form with their email.
  2. Backend Trigger: Your website's backend code intercepts the submission.
  3. API Call: The backend makes an API call to your chosen email verification service with the provided email.
  4. Receive Response: The API returns the verification status (e.g., valid, invalid, catch_all).
  5. Conditional Action:
    • If valid: Proceed with form submission and user registration/order.
    • If invalid: Display an error message, prompting the user to correct their email.
    • If catch_all: Potentially flag the entry for follow-up or use a less aggressive validation method for initial engagement.
  6. Database Update: Record the email's status in your database.

For example, if a user tries to sign up for a newsletter with a typo like "emial@example.com", the API can immediately flag it as syntactically incorrect, preventing a bad entry before it even hits your database.

2. Bulk List Cleaning and Maintenance

Regularly cleaning your existing email lists is essential. An API allows you to automate this process for large datasets.

3. CRM and Marketing Automation Integration

Connect your email verification API to your CRM (like HubSpot or Salesforce) or marketing automation platforms.

4. Handling Catch-All Domains

Catch-all domains are a persistent challenge. They accept all emails sent to them, regardless of whether the specific mailbox exists. This complicates verification as the server doesn't immediately reject invalid addresses. Advanced email verification APIs, like Unlimited Verifier, offer specialized how to detect catch‑all domains in bulk email list capabilities. Automation can be used to:

Choosing the Right Email Verification API and Automation Solution

When selecting a service, consider these critical factors:

Unlimited Verifier stands out with its unique email verification pricing model, offering unlimited checks up to 10 million for a single flat rate. This predictability and cost-efficiency are game-changers for businesses with fluctuating or high-volume verification needs. Furthermore, their commitment to providing free standard verification forever ensures that you can maintain basic list hygiene without ongoing costs.

Advanced Use Cases and Considerations

Beyond basic validation, consider these advanced applications:

Troubleshooting Common Issues

Sometimes, you might encounter situations where email verification appears to be email verification not working as expected. Common culprits include:

Using a reliable service with good documentation and support, such as Unlimited Verifier, can significantly mitigate these issues.

The Future of Email Verification: AI and Beyond

The field of email verification is continuously evolving. Advanced services are increasingly incorporating AI and machine learning to improve accuracy, detect more sophisticated forms of fraud, and predict potential deliverability issues. As email continues to be a primary communication channel, the importance of robust, automated verification will only grow.

Conclusion: Embrace the Power of API and Automation

For any organization that relies on email communication, investing in an email verification API and leveraging automation is no longer a luxury, but a necessity. It's the most effective way to ensure high deliverability, protect your sender reputation, maintain compliance, and ultimately, drive better results from your email marketing and communication efforts.

By understanding the capabilities of an email verification API, integrating it with your systems, and automating your verification processes, you can transform your email management from a chore into a strategic advantage. Ready to take control of your email list quality? Sign up today and experience the difference that accurate, automated email verification can make.

5-step framework

  1. Define the goal. 2. Pick the metric. 3. Run a small test. 4. Measure. 5. Iterate.

Frequently asked questions

What is the best way to approach email verification API and automation?

Start with fundamentals, use a real example, and iterate.

Is email verification API and automation worth it?

For most teams, yes — the worked example above shows why.

How long does email verification API and automation take?

A focused first pass takes an afternoon.

Are there free options for email verification API and automation?

Yes, several — though paid tools add depth.